Father, in the name of Jesus, we come before You in prayer and in faith, believing. It is written in Your Word that Jesus came to save the lost. You wish all men to be saved and to know Your Divine Truth; therefore, Father, we bring __________ before You this day.
Satan, we bind you in the name of Jesus and loose
you from the activities in __________’s life!
Father, we ask the Lord of the harvest to thrust the perfect laborer into his/her path, a laborer to share Your Gospel in a special way so that he/she will listen and understand it. As Your laborer ministers to him/ her, we believe that he/she will come to his/her senses —come out of the snare of the devil, who has held him/ her captive, and make Jesus the Lord of his/her life.
Your Word says that You will deliver those for whom we intercede, who are not innocent, through the cleanness of our hands. We’re standing on Your Word, and from this moment on, Father, we shall praise You and thank You for his/her salvation. We have committed this matter into Your hands and with our faith we see __________ saved, filled with Your Spirit, with a full and clear knowledge of Your Word. Amen—so be it.
Each day after praying this prayer, thank the Lord for this person’s salvation. Rejoice and praise God for the victory! Confess the above prayer as done! Thank Him for sending the laborer. Thank Him that Satan is bound. Hallelujah!

In the 1980’s Germaine served as Associate Pastor of Word of Life Church in Smyrna, Georgia, before serving as Senior Pastor for 5 years. She travels nationally and internationally conducting prayer schools, speaking at churches, conferences, and other groups.
Germaine organizes prayer teams for the purpose of spiritual and social transformation in the nations where they pray on location. These teams receive training in the art of prayer that releases the will of God into the atmosphere of the regions. She has led teams to the Cayman Islands and to North African countries where they have spread the love of God to unbelievers and strengthened followers of Jesus who are living in the various countries. Her books and teaching help others discover how to grow in grace and knowledge and live with new power, strength and victory as God promises.
Germaine is an Executive Network Member of International Breakthrough Ministries (IBM), and a member of Deborah Company.
Germaine is the author of A Global Call to Prayer, the Prayers That Avail Much book series, 365 Days to a Prayer-Filled Life, and Prayers That Avail Much for Daily Living (Charisma House). She is also a contributing author of Women’s Destiny Bible (Thomas Nelson) and Impart Magazine. Germaine and her husband, Everette, have four adult children, eleven grandchildren, and eleven great-grandchildren. They reside in Greensboro, Georgia.
